What Is 3CX and Why Organizations Choose It
3CX is a software-based business phone system built on leveraging SIP technology. It replaces outdated PBX systems with a modern, scalable solution that supports:
- Remote and hybrid work
- Mobile and desktop softphone apps
- Call queues, voicemail, and CRM integration
- Lower phone bills through VoIP calling
- Allow the business to assure their number is used to call and get called back on
From small businesses to large enterprise environments, 3CX adapts easily to how people actually work today.

Yealink Phones Compatible with 3CX (2026 Models)
Yealink T73W
An entry-level IP phone with built-in Wi-Fi, ideal for common areas or light call users. The T73W delivers clear audio and essential features at an affordable price, making it perfect for hot desks or shared spaces.
Yealink T85W
A mid-range business phone with a color display, Wi-Fi connectivity, and enhanced audio quality. This model is a great fit for everyday office users who need reliability and performance without unnecessary complexity.
Yealink T87W
A premium executive phone featuring a large touchscreen, advanced call handling, and superior audio quality. Designed for managers and power users who rely heavily on phone communication.
Yealink EXP55 Expansion Module
Built for high call-volume roles, the EXP55 adds programmable keys to compatible Yealink phones. It’s ideal for receptionists, executive assistants, and operators managing multiple lines and extensions.
Yealink AX83H
A wireless DECT handset designed for mobility-heavy environments such as offices, healthcare facilities, and warehouses. It offers excellent battery life and seamless roaming, keeping users connected wherever they move.
Yealink AX86R
A rugged handset engineered for demanding environments like manufacturing floors and warehouses. Durable and reliable, it’s built for mobile workers who need communication without compromise.

What is a PBX phone system?
PBX stands for Private Branch Exchange. It’s a private telephone network used within an organization to manage internal and external calls. 3CX is an IP PBX, using internet-based technologies to deliver greater flexibility, scalability, and advanced features.
What’s the difference between 3CX and my current on-site PBX?
Unlike traditional on-site PBX systems, 3CX is typically deployed as a cloud-managed service hosted in a secure data center. This reduces maintenance, eliminates costly hardware repairs, and enables modern features like mobility and remote work support.

What is Unified Communications?
Unified Communications (UC) brings multiple communication tools into a single platform. With 3CX, this includes phone calls, voicemail, and SMS and more—all managed centrally for better collaboration.
